Crowd Sounds Enhanced Kendrick Lamar’s NFL Show Experience

Kai Cenat Sparks Debate on Super Bowl Halftime Show with Kendrick Lamar as he voiced his thoughts on social media after revisiting the electrifying performance. Streaming live on Twitch, Cenat analyzed Kendrick Lamar’s show, utilizing the NFL’s official video upload from February 9 to share his insights with his audience.

Shortly into the performance review, Kai Cenat made a bold assertion, suggesting that the NFL may have artificially enhanced crowd sounds in the video. Within just two days, the halftime show has amassed a staggering 46.1 million views on YouTube, highlighting its popularity and significance.

?They add crowd effects, I did not know that,? Kai remarked, strongly reiterating his observation.

As the stream progressed, Cenat further claimed that the audience was relatively quiet during parts of the performance that appeared loud on the recording. ?I?m just being honest. I was there,? he insisted. However, he acknowledged that the crowd did react enthusiastically during key moments, such as Kendrick’s entrance, his performance of ?Not Like Us,? SZA’s appearance, and Samuel L. Jackson’s impactful monologue.

?The crowd was not good. They were just not fking with the performance, like, up until ?Not Like Us,’? he elaborated, providing his candid perspective on the audience’s response.

Despite the controversy, neither the NFL nor Apple Music has publicly addressed the claims made by the popular streamer.

Kai Cenat Acknowledges Kendrick Lamar?s Symbolic Performance

In contrast to his critical remarks about the alleged crowd noise, Kai Cenat took time to commend Kendrick Lamar for his stunning halftime performance. He expressed admiration for the profound symbolism embedded within the show, emphasizing its artistic merit.

?What I will say is, the symbolism behind that performance was top-tier. I?m not gon? lie,? the streamer declared, punctuating his statement with an audio bomb effect on his stream!
